STORY SUMMARY
What It Feels Like For A Girl centers on bullied 15-year-old Byron (Ellis Howard) falls for a volatile Liam (Jake Dunn) and befriends Lady Die (Laquarn Lewis) and her friends, the Fallen Divas in the early 2000s coming-of age eight-part adaptation of Paris Lees’ memoir of the same name.
